//go:build amd64 || arm64
// +build amd64 arm64
package machine
import (
"fmt"
"os"
"github.com/containers/common/pkg/completion"
"github.com/containers/podman/v4/cmd/podman/registry"
"github.com/containers/podman/v4/pkg/machine"
"github.com/spf13/cobra"
)
var (
setCmd = &cobra.Command{
Use: "set [options] [NAME]",
Short: "Set a virtual machine setting",
Long: "Set an updatable virtual machine setting",
PersistentPreRunE: rootlessOnly,
RunE: setMachine,
Args: cobra.MaximumNArgs(1),
Example: `podman machine set --rootful=false`,
ValidArgsFunction: completion.AutocompleteNone,
}
)
var (
setFlags = SetFlags{}
setOpts = machine.SetOptions{}
)
type SetFlags struct {
CPUs uint64
DiskSize uint64
Memory uint64
Rootful bool
UserModeNetworking bool
}
func init() {
registry.Commands = append(registry.Commands, registry.CliCommand{
Command: setCmd,
Parent: machineCmd,
})
flags := setCmd.Flags()
rootfulFlagName := "rootful"
flags.BoolVar(&setFlags.Rootful, rootfulFlagName, false, "Whether this machine should prefer rootful container execution")
cpusFlagName := "cpus"
flags.Uint64Var(
&setFlags.CPUs,
cpusFlagName, 0,
"Number of CPUs",
)
_ = setCmd.RegisterFlagCompletionFunc(cpusFlagName, completion.AutocompleteNone)
diskSizeFlagName := "disk-size"
flags.Uint64Var(
&setFlags.DiskSize,
diskSizeFlagName, 0,
"Disk size in GiB",
)
_ = setCmd.RegisterFlagCompletionFunc(diskSizeFlagName, completion.AutocompleteNone)
memoryFlagName := "memory"
flags.Uint64VarP(
&setFlags.Memory,
memoryFlagName, "m", 0,
"Memory in MiB",
)
_ = setCmd.RegisterFlagCompletionFunc(memoryFlagName, completion.AutocompleteNone)
userModeNetFlagName := "user-mode-networking"
flags.BoolVar(&setFlags.UserModeNetworking, userModeNetFlagName, false, // defaults not-relevant due to use of Changed()
"Whether this machine should use user-mode networking, routing traffic through a host user-space process")
}
func setMachine(cmd *cobra.Command, args []string) error {
var (
vm machine.VM
err error
)
vmName := defaultMachineName
if len(args) > 0 && len(args[0]) > 0 {
vmName = args[0]
}
provider, err := GetSystemProvider()
if err != nil {
return err
}
vm, err = provider.LoadVMByName(vmName)
if err != nil {
return err
}
if cmd.Flags().Changed("rootful") {
setOpts.Rootful = &setFlags.Rootful
}
if cmd.Flags().Changed("cpus") {
setOpts.CPUs = &setFlags.CPUs
}
if cmd.Flags().Changed("memory") {
setOpts.Memory = &setFlags.Memory
}
if cmd.Flags().Changed("disk-size") {
setOpts.DiskSize = &setFlags.DiskSize
}
if cmd.Flags().Changed("user-mode-networking") {
setOpts.UserModeNetworking = &setFlags.UserModeNetworking
}
setErrs, lasterr := vm.Set(vmName, setOpts)
for _, err := range setErrs {
fmt.Fprintf(os.Stderr, "%v\n", err)
}
return lasterr
}
